Nio’s deliveries rise 64.1% to 34,749 in September, led by mass-market Onvo brand

[SINGAPORE] Chinese electric vehicle (EV) maker Nio delivered 34,749 vehicles in September, its delivery update released on Wednesday (Oct 1) indicated.

This marked a new monthly record and a 64.1 per cent increase from the year-ago period, said the mainboard-listed carmaker, which has a secondary listing in Singapore. The company’s cumulative deliveries stood at 872,785 as at end-September, it added.

Majority of the September deliveries came from its family-oriented smart electric vehicle brand Onvo, which recorded 15,246 deliveries. The company’s premium smart electric brand Nio logged 13,728 deliveries and its small, high-end electric car brand Firefly notched 5,775.

For Q3 2025, its vehicle deliveries rose 40.8 per cent on the year to 87,071 vehicles.

On Sep 20, Nio officially launched its flagship premium sport utility vehicle (SUV), the All-New ES8 – the largest battery electric SUV in China.

The company’s shares surged 12 per cent after it unveiled the model in late August and opened pre-orders.

Nio shares ended on Wednesday at US$7.70, up 6.2 per cent or US$0.45, before the announcement.
